Symbol.keyFor() - JavaScript | MDN

Symbol.keyFor()

Baseline Widely available

The Symbol.keyFor() static method retrieves a shared symbol key from the global symbol registry for the given symbol.

Try it
const globalSym = Symbol.for("foo"); // Global symbol

console.log(Symbol.keyFor(globalSym));
// Expected output: "foo"

const localSym = Symbol(); // Local symbol

console.log(Symbol.keyFor(localSym));
// Expected output: undefined

console.log(Symbol.keyFor(Symbol.iterator));
// Expected output: undefined
Syntax Parameters
sym

Symbol, required. The symbol to find a key for.

Return value

A string representing the key for the given symbol if one is found on the global registry; otherwise, undefined.

Examples Using keyFor()
const globalSym = Symbol.for("foo"); // create a new global symbol
Symbol.keyFor(globalSym); // "foo"

const localSym = Symbol();
Symbol.keyFor(localSym); // undefined

// well-known symbols are not symbols registered
// in the global symbol registry
Symbol.keyFor(Symbol.iterator); // undefined
